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
91588060 00253 54446231543
63863027 4931
63863027 4931
81253232 500 6338 1343584
All about undefined
Interested in learning more?
63863027 4931
81253232 500 6338 1343584
See more
9124920 893063261
171391 47795726 63398390468
See more
266 961518348 3115301697
1506659589 544110334 042
See more